Transaction 81fafdae1a3484b979ebf93f0768c69c760353abae3503dee74938646259617a
1 Input
1 Output
-
81fafdae1a3484b979ebf93f0768c69c760353abae3503dee74938646259617a:0
- value
- 50000
- script pubkey
- OP_0 OP_PUSHBYTES_20 e2c2d8ed563d3c05034e7053c90443da6ac1e243
- address
- bc1qutpd3m2k857q2q6wwpfujpzrmf4vrcjrhgj5j0